Royce Bivens, LMT

Healing Hands Therapies is a therapeutic massage practice. The goal of Healing Hands Therapies is to help clients in their path to healing, wholeness and balance in body, mind and spirit through massage, Myofascial release, Qigong energy balancing, exercise, and meditation.

Office Staff About Royce A. Bivens: I graduated from Rogue Community College's Massage Therapist Program in 2009 with over 600 hours of Massage Therapy training. I have additional training in Myofascial Release and Deep Tissue Therapy. I continue to attend seminars and workshops to constantly refine and grow my skills and knowledge in healing.
